BGK’s new gas catalytic oven provides a uniform, low-intensity heat for curing liquid and powder finishes. The system features a small footprint, is highly controllable and is up to 50% less expensive to run than convection ovens, BGK says. (763) 784-0466, FinishingBrands.com 

Stiles offers the Venjakob Ven Dry Vario Time Oven, designed to reduce downtime and increase drying efficiency by bringing the workpieces to trays that are stationary in a single chamber. The curing process uses a forced air system which combines an air injection and an exhaust chamber integrated into the framework. The operator can program multiple cycle times for drying parts individually. (616) 698-7500, StilesMachinery.com

Makor’s StartOne spray system, available from Stiles Machinery, features an oscillating arm with four guns which are electronically controlled for constant and precise movement. Along with a quick connection system for easy changeover of materials, a tank can be placed onto the arm for small batch painting. (616) 698-7500, StilesMachinery.com

Cefla says its Easy Reciprocating Spray System offers finish consistency with ease of operation. It features simple programmability, two-arm spray articulation, high-precision photo diodes to minimize overspray, and patented coatings recovery and Airsphere plenum systems. Available with wet or dry filtration, applications include wood, composites, plastics and glass. (877) 233-5240, CeflaFinishingGroup.com

Miltec UV says its HPI Gloss Control UV Curing System eliminates the need for downtime by allowing the use of only one UV final topcoat for all gloss ranges from 30 to 80 units, depending on the UV coating formulation. Savings can result from reductions in energy consumption, coating costs and set-up time, says Miltec. (410) 604-2900, Miltec.com

DV-Systems offers the Flexispray linear sprayer for mouldings. The Flexispray comes standard with six spray guns, with the option to add two more, all on double feeding circuits, plus includes three overspray collection and recovery tanks that are easily removable for cleaning. Dubois’ S Series Differential Roll Coater uses a rubber application roller to coat the part. Features include: air-loaded doctor roll, quick-change doctor blades and digital readout for precise control. (812) 482-3644, DuboisEquipment.com

European Woodworking Machinery distributes Tomanin finishing equipment. The Model TFT/3 roll coater can apply UV basecoats from 10-40 g/m2 and topcoats from 5-10 g/m2. (919) 494-5197, EWMCO.com

GFS’ (Global Finishing Solutions) heavy-duty, three-wall spray booths are constructed with 18-ga., G-90 galvanized steel panels. They offer easy filter replacement, with filtration along the back wall. (800) 848-8738, GlobalFinishing.com

Superfici, part of the Scm Group, offers the Valtorta Bravorobot with 3D scanning. The 5-axis spraying robot not only detects the shapes and sizes of the workpieces, but also reconstructs their thickness profiles, making it possible to selectively spray complex mouldings and grooves, the company says. (770) 813-8818, ScmGroupNA.com
